Rivian Will Begin Sending Invites for Customer R2 Orders Starting on June 9th

Rivian has officially set June 9 as the launch date for customer ordering, demo drives, and the first deliveries of its highly anticipated R2 electric SUV. The milestone marks the beginning of the next chapter for the automaker as it prepares to bring its more affordable EV to customers across the United States.

Starting June 9, reservation holders will begin receiving invitations to configure and order their R2. Customers can already build and save their preferred configuration online, selecting colors, interior options, wheels, and available packages ahead of receiving their order invitation.

Order invitations will be sent in waves as production and deliveries ramp up. Rivian says reservation timestamp and delivery location will be the primary factors determining when customers receive access to place an order. Areas located near Rivian Service and Demo Centers are expected to receive invitations earlier because vehicles can be delivered more efficiently during the initial rollout.

The company will also prioritize existing R1 owners, although Rivian says it is balancing deliveries between current owners and new customers to keep the process moving fairly. Customers with leases nearing expiration may also receive consideration if they provide lease information through their Rivian account. Additionally, Rivian has included a randomly selected group of reservation holders in early invitation batches to help refine delivery timing estimates.

The first version available will be the R2 Performance with the Launch Package, which includes Rivian’s Autonomy+ driver assistance system. Customers who receive an invitation but prefer a future trim level can keep their reservation priority and wait for later releases. Rivian plans to introduce the R2 Premium trim in late 2026, followed by the Standard trim in 2027.

Once an order is confirmed, Rivian expects deliveries to take place within two to six weeks.

June 9 will also mark the beginning of public R2 demo drives. Vehicles will begin arriving at Rivian Spaces nationwide, allowing customers to experience the SUV in person and get behind the wheel. Reservation holders who have received order invitations will receive priority access to demo drive appointments.

For customers not ready to order immediately, Rivian says invitations will remain active, allowing buyers to wait for additional colors, interior options, or future vehicle configurations before finalizing their purchase.

With deliveries finally set to begin, the R2 is moving from concept to reality and represents one of Rivian’s most important vehicle launches to date.
